What are the special types of otitis media?

  Special types of otitis media are often due to specific bacterial infections or special conditions that cause otitis media, often as a local manifestation of systemic disease.  These include: 1. Tuberculous otitis media: caused by Mycobacterium tuberculosis, often accompanied by tuberculosis.  2. AIDS otitis media: caused by HIV with prolonged pus flow.  3.Syphilitic otitis media: caused by syphilitic spirochetes.  4.Fungal otitis media: caused by fungal infection, often caused by diabetes mellitus and extensive application of hormone therapy.  5. Necrotizing otitis media, etc.
